So, Halo 5 multiplayer is without a doubt the love child of 2 different franchises and yes the one of the parents of this beautiful baby boy is CoD. Playing the game today I noticed I was clicking 'X' to reload and clicking the left analogue button to sprint, not only that I was even using the left trigger to aim down the sight, weird for Halo but somehow it works. So after attempting to no-scope some Blue Team ass-whipes and then ending up in close combat trying to melee attack I found myself throwing grenades instead, the joys of getting used to 'RB' being a grenade button, not melee (insert slightly annoyed emoji). So the new control layout seems practical but easy to complain about if you a thrown into the mix of other "testers" but even with the new layout I found myself kicking more Ass than Duke Nukem could even dream.

AND GAMEPLAY. Yes as I mentioned earlier this is the love child of 2 very well known and loved (or hated) franchises, but the speed of the fighting feels alot more quicker, However they have introduced a kill cam feature similar to cod so you can see who pasted your face with that fuel rod launcher. The aiming is more precise and you can do some dazzling new tricks like an arial ground pound where you punch the floor while jumping and if you aim in mid air down the sight your spartan hovers while you turn the opponent into a triangle of cheese (full of holes). Another thing I noticed is that your armour doesn't recharge if you are sprinting or doing any kind of special armour ability, so watch out if you taken a few hits.
